Are the side effects to MMR Booster ( age 4) same as with their first MMR ( aged 15mnths?)

7 replies

ChiTownLady · 11/03/2008 18:42

My ds is well overdue for his MMR booster and I am trying to schedule it so any reactions don't conincide with holidays, starting new school etc. He sufferred quite badly from all his jabs since birth - high temp, feeling rough etc so am interested to know if the side effects are the same for the booster?

Sidge · 11/03/2008 22:10

It's exactly the same vaccine so if he had a reaction to the first MMR it's likely he will have a similar reaction to the second.

funnyhaha · 11/03/2008 22:12

Ds had his yesterday (no ill effects so far) & I was told similar reactions to first time (ie 6/10 days as most frequent side effects, some at 3 weeks, small minority at 6wks.
